The COUNTRY FLAGS disappeared yesterday and today I found how to make them reappear.There must be a bug in the code generating the image when countxl is specified. When I changed countxl into count. All country flags reappeared.Hoping the'll fix this issue quickly.SincerelySono

I guess he means
120,251
Instead of
120 251 / 120251 / 120'251 / 120.251

the comma doesn't make much sense in some countries because it represents decimals
but I dont see a solution to make everybody happy
